Tracy Pearson wrote: > I've just been told the 6.5.3.1 Silent Column Specification Changes has a > bit in it those that use MySQL should be aware of: > > If any column in a table has a variable length, the entire row is > variable-length as a result. Therefore, if a table contains any > variable-length columns (VARCHAR, TEXT, or BLOB), all CHAR columns longer > than three characters are changed to VARCHAR columns. > > > I know, I should confirm this before posting, but I'm not a MySQL user, and > have a deadline to meet, but thought I'd pass it along. > >
